Choosing a photographer to capture our big day seemed like a daunting task at first. After much searching online and scrolling on social media we came across Mike. His candid style is exactly what we were after. The photos were an important part of the day but they shouldn’t consume the day and when it came to the wedding we barely noticed Mike was there. Even the official photos after the service were effortless, Mike was in touch a few times before the big day keeping us informed of how he would operate and to make sure the photography would have minimal impact on the running of the day (running on time is important to brides apparently). We received a great after service, quick turn around on us being able to access our edited images and help planning our album of which is highly customisable. You can see this is more than just about taking photos for Mike and his passion for photography shows through in the way his shots are composed and your album planned out to best tell the story of your day. Thank you again from Colette and myself.
